Sir,

I have the honour to refer to your

(13) despatch No. 125 of the 14th November, 1950,

on the subject of Social Welfare in

Hong Kong, and to inform you that this

despatch,together with its enclosures and

with Mr. Creech Jones' despatch No. 56 of

4th March, 1949, and my despatch No. 216 of

the 19th August, 1950, has recently been

placed before the Reporte sub-Committee of

my Colonial Social Welfare Advisory Committee.

I am in full agreement with the Sub-

Committee's comments, which are as follows:

(App. A-C to (14))

FURTHER ACTION

copy for 12500/17

The Sub-Committee felt that the amount

of social welfare work which was at present

being undertaken, as shown in enclosures

1 and 2, to your despatch under reference,

was highly commendable. In particular

the Committee welcomed the introduction of

the Kaifong Welfare Development Associations

which, it was hoped, would continue to

flourish.
